Brush and Floss Daily

Brushing your teeth twice daily is the first most vital habit to embrace for good oral care. Learn to brush your teeth as soon as you wake every morning. It helps clean the mouth from overnight food debris and bacteria. However, there are still specific brushing techniques to be carried out to get excellent results.  

Brushing is done in small circular motions around the entire teeth area without aggression, which should take a maximum of 3 minutes for completion. Also, don’t forget to use a soft-bristled brush, as using hard-bristled brushes can cause severe damage to the tooth enamel. 

Daily brushing and flossing help prevent the build-up of cavities, resulting in tooth decay and other oral issues. When flossing, avoid snapping the floss up and down between the teeth. It may cause severe pain to the teeth and gums.

Embrace Fluoride

Fluoride, a common ingredient found in most toothpaste, is obtained from an earth element, fluorine. It helps prevent cavities and gum disease and strengthens the enamel. Fluoride is also present in more tap water than bottled water which helps to reduce the rate of demineralization of the tooth enamel.

Going forward, ensure your toothpaste and mouthwash contain fluoride and if you choose to hydrate, go for tap water.

Reduce the Intake of Sugary Drinks and Starches

Apart from performing normal oral care activities, habits like taking sugary drinks and starches need to be reduced to the barest minimum. Observing this helps to reduce the probability of getting cavities and tooth decay.

Instead of drinks and starches, water and fiber-rich vegetables, fruits, and sugar-free dairy products are recommended. Finally, if you take sugary beverages such as soda, use a straw to keep liquid from your teeth.

Avoid Smoking

Smoking isn’t the healthiest of habits to engage in as it can yield severe damages to the lungs and respiratory system over time. It also affects your oral health by causing tooth discoloration, inflammation, tooth decay, and bad breath and makes you highly susceptible to mouth cancer. 

We are conscious of your health and understand that quitting smoking isn’t relatively straightforward; however, avoiding it helps improve your immune system and limits the harm done to your mouth. Despite your prolonged exposure to tobacco products, some dental treatment services, such as teeth whitening, teeth cleaning, oral screening, etc., can help improve the quality of your mouth.

Engage In Regular Dental Visits

Participating in regular dental visits is crucial to avoid developing oral health issues. It’s recommended you see your dentist every six months for preventative or general dentistry checkups.

This checkup helps you be on the safe side as your dentist checks for possible symptoms of cavities, gum diseases, mouth cancer, etc. and offers immediate solutions before they worsen.
